Water heater replacement cost by type.
Installed prices for Carrollwood, adjusted for local labor. Larger tanks and code upgrades move the number up.
- 01Tank, 40–50 gal gasThe default for most US homes$750 – $1,850
- 02Tank, 40–50 gal electricNo venting required$850 – $2,100
- 03Tankless, gasEndless hot water, higher BTU gas line often needed$1,400 – $3,300+
- 04Hybrid heat pumpMost efficient, qualifies for federal credits$1,700 – $3,700
- 05Permit & disposalMost jurisdictions require it$45 – $275

Why Water Heater Replacement Costs Vary in Carrollwood
Several factors unique to Carrollwood affect replacement costs. The area's high humidity accelerates corrosion on tank-style heaters, often requiring more frequent replacements and corrosion-resistant materials. Many homes have hard water, which can shorten heater lifespan and necessitate additional maintenance or upgraded components. Florida's strict plumbing code demands proper permits and inspections, adding to project time. Labor rates in the Tampa Bay area reflect the local cost of living, and demand spikes after cold snaps or storms. The age of your home also matters—older houses may need updates to venting or electrical systems to meet current code.
Common Water Heater Problems in Carrollwood Homes
- 1
Rust and Corrosion
High humidity and hard water accelerate rust on tank-style heaters, especially in older Carrollwood homes without water softeners.
- 2
Sediment Buildup
Hard water minerals settle at the bottom of tanks, reducing efficiency and causing rumbling noises—common in Carrollwood's water supply.
- 3
Pilot Light or Ignition Failure
Humidity can affect gas burner components, leading to pilot light outages or faulty electronic ignitions in many local homes.
- 4
Leaking Tanks
Temperature fluctuations and mineral deposits cause stress cracks, leading to leaks—a frequent issue in aging Carrollwood water heaters.
- 5
Inconsistent Water Temperature
Older units with failing thermostats or dip tubes struggle to maintain consistent hot water, especially during peak usage times.

Water Heater cost FAQs — Carrollwood.
What factors affect water heater replacement cost in Carrollwood?
Cost depends on the type and size of heater, fuel source (electric vs. gas), and any necessary upgrades to meet Florida code. Labor rates in the Tampa area, permit fees, and disposal of the old unit also play a role. Homes with hard water may require additional components like a water softener or anode rod replacement.
How do I choose a plumber for water heater replacement in Carrollwood?
Look for licensed plumbers in Florida with experience in water heater replacement. Check reviews, ask about warranties on labor and parts, and ensure they pull permits with the local building department. Get multiple quotes and ask about their familiarity with Carrollwood's specific water conditions and code requirements.
What are Florida's licensing requirements for plumbers?
Florida requires plumbers to be licensed by the state. For water heater replacement, a licensed plumbing contractor must perform the work. You can verify a plumber's license through the Florida Department of Business and Professional Regulation. Unlicensed work can lead to fines and issues with insurance.
How long does a water heater replacement take in Carrollwood?
A typical replacement takes 4-6 hours for a straightforward swap. However, if your home needs electrical or gas line upgrades, venting modifications, or if the old unit is in a tight space, it may take longer. Permits and inspections can add a day or two to the timeline.
Do I need a permit for water heater replacement in Carrollwood?
Yes, most water heater replacements in Carrollwood require a permit from the local building department. This ensures the work meets Florida plumbing code and safety standards. A licensed plumber typically handles the permit process. Skipping permits can lead to issues when selling your home.
